CT Meriden

Northside Self Storage Meriden, CT

Northside Self Storage in Meriden, Connecticut, offers an array of storage options, from portable units to climate-controlled spaces. With unbeatable deals, family-operated service, and 24-hour access, they ensure your belongings stay safe and your home clutter-free. Call now to reclaim your space!

Read More